A dry Gewurztraminer blend of Oak Ridge and Celilo Vineyards. Planted in the 1980’s, it is fermented in tank and barrel. Bottled and released early to showcase the intense aromatics of young Gewurztraminer, it can stand up to foods which are difficult to pair.

Chris Dowsett’s first encounter with Gewürztraminer was not at the table, but in the vineyard—on his family’s new plot in the Willamette Valley. They moved to the farmhouse in 1983, acquiring with it the oldest Gewürz vines in the region. During breaks from school, Chris learned to prune and tend the vines from consultants and books. In the fall, he made their first home wine—five or so hand-bottled cases of dry Gewürtz. He was 15 years old.

A common thread throughout his career has been his devotion to expressive, dry, Alsatian-style Gewürztraminer. He’s worked with the varietal at Stonestreet Vineyards, Canoe Ridge Vineyards, Latitude 46° N, and currently at his own Dowsett Family Winery.

Dowsett works with longtime growing partners to source Gewürztraminer with distinctive varietal character and freshness. During harvest, you can often find him among the vines, tasting and monitoring for the precise moment the fruit is ready to pick.

Since 2007, Dowsett Family Winery has made limited-production, dry Gewürztraminers from the Columbia Gorge of Washington State. They have received many 90+ point scores, a feature in Wine Enthusiast’s Top 100, and frequent praise by critics and fans alike. Wine writer and critic Sean Sullivan calls Dowsett “a Gewürztraminer savant, consistently crafting some of the most compelling offerings in the United States.”
